The Foundation Board
of Directors, under the strong leadership of President Moreno,
lent their financial strength and advocacy to help the passage
of Bond Proposition A & AA. Funds from both bonds support the
construction and major renovations that have already been underway
at ELAC, which will transform the campus into a state-of-the-art
educational facility and services. This will be the legacy of the
current administration of the ELAC Foundation Board of Directors,
with Sal Varela as Chairman of the Board and Selina S. Chi, as
Executive Director.

The Foundation comprise
of a diverse and balanced board of directors and staff. All Board
participants serve in a volunteer capacity and make in-kind/ financial
contributions to the Foundation. Our Board membership has been
ever increasing with representation from the following business
sectors:
- Architectural Planning
- City Government
- Construction Development
- Engineering
- Financial Banking
- Government Relations
- Healthcare
- Investment Advisory & Financial Management
- Insurance Services
- Medical Facilities
- Retail Commerce
The East Los Angeles College President and the Vice-President
of Administrative Services serve as ad hoc members of the Board
of Directors to
represent the college’s perspective and interest on the
Board of Directors. The Dean of Resource Development and Community
Relations serve as the Executive Director delegated with the
legal and fiduciary administration of the activities of the Foundation.
